Can I use my Blackberry to receive my POP3 email natively ?

No, Blackberry’s are designed to be used only with the RIM service and nothing else.
The RIM Manufactured Blackberry Devices rely on service books. Service books can only be obtained by a subscription to the RIM infracstructure (NOC), which is obtained as an additional service via the ISP.
To get a POP account integrated into a Blackberry device the above subscripiton is needed. A web administration site is created where all the management is done from a website for the settings pertaining to the blackberry and a handheld email address is created.
ie. Vodafone UK users can use mobileemail.vodafone.net, Vodafone can set this up for you free of charge.
Not Supported: (Blackberry)——–>(POP3)
Supported: (Blackberry)——–>(Blackberry_Server)——–>(POP3/IMAP/Enterprise Email Server)
